How they compare
Russia currently reports 437.84 per million people against 415.27 per million people in Poland, a difference of 22.57 per million people.
That makes Russia's figure about 1.1 times Poland's.
Across all 22 years both countries report, Russia has been ahead every year.
Poland ranks 31st and Russia ranks 30th of 75 countries.
Russia has averaged higher in every one of the 3 decades both report.
Head to head by decade
| Decade | Poland | Russia | Difference | Ahead |
|---|---|---|---|---|
| 1990s | 447.74 per million people | 592.95 per million people | 145.22 per million people | Russia |
| 2000s | 257.92 per million people | 533.61 per million people | 275.7 per million people | Russia |
| 2010s | 393.44 per million people | 476.96 per million people | 83.52 per million people | Russia |
Averages of every year both report within each decade.

About this data
The number of technicians participated in Research & Development (R&D), expressed as per million. Technicians and equivalent staff are people who perform scientific and technical tasks involving the application of concepts and operational methods, normally under the supervision of researchers. R&D covers basic research, applied research, and experimental development.
